Iddu is Akkadian, Assyrian, Hausa, Hebrew in Origin.
Iddu is a rare biblical name best understood as a variant spelling of Hebrew Iddo/Ido (עִדּוֹ). The double d reflects the Masoretic gemination; transliterations across traditions yield Iddo (English Bibles), Ido (modern Hebrew/Israeli), and Addo in Greek-Latin lists. Etymology is debated: linked to Hebrew roots for appointed time (mo’ed), witness (‘ed), or ornament (‘adi), the name is interpreted variously as “timely/born at the right time,” “his witness,” or “ornament.”
In the Hebrew Bible, several figures bear the name: a seer in the kingship of Judah, an ancestor in the post‑exilic priestly families, and the forebear of the prophet Zechariah. The name saw sporadic use among Jewish communities and occasional revival in Protestant circles fond of Old Testament names; today Ido is common in Israel, while Iddu remains an uncommon, distinctive choice retaining an ancient cadence.
